398 /*
399  * DRM_CRTC
400  */
401 
402 static void ltdc_crtc_update_clut(struct drm_crtc *crtc)
403 {
404 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
405 	struct drm_color_lut *lut;
406 	u32 val;
407 	int i;
408 
409 	if (!crtc->state->color_mgmt_changed || !crtc->state->gamma_lut)
410 		return;
411 
412 	lut = (struct drm_color_lut *)crtc->state->gamma_lut->data;
413 
414 	for (i = 0; i < CLUT_SIZE; i++, lut++) {
415 		val = ((lut->red << 8) & 0xff0000) | (lut->green & 0xff00) |
416 			(lut->blue >> 8) | (i << 24);
417 		reg_write(ldev->regs, LTDC_L1CLUTWR, val);
418 	}
419 }
420 
421 static void ltdc_crtc_atomic_enable(struct drm_crtc *crtc,
422 				    struct drm_crtc_state *old_state)
423 {
424 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
425 
426 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ER("\n");
427 
428 	/* Sets the background color value */
429 	reg_write(ldev->regs, LTDC_BCCR, BCCR_BCBLACK);
430 
431 	/* Enable IRQ */
432 	reg_set(ldev->regs, LTDC_IER, IER_RRIE | IER_FUIE | IER_TERRIE);
433 
434 	/* Commit shadow registers = update planes at next vblank */
435 	reg_set(ldev->regs, LTDC_SRCR, SRCR_VBR);
436 
437 	/* Enable LTDC */
438 	reg_set(ldev->regs, LTDC_GCR, GCR_LTDCEN);
439 
440 	drm_crtc_vblank_on(crtc);
441 }
442 
443 static void ltdc_crtc_atomic_disable(struct drm_crtc *crtc,
444 				     struct drm_crtc_state *old_state)
445 {
446 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
447 
448 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ER("\n");
449 
450 	drm_crtc_vblank_off(crtc);
451 
452 	/* disable LTDC */
453 	reg_clear(ldev->regs, LTDC_GCR, GCR_LTDCEN);
454 
455 	/* disable IRQ */
456 	reg_clear(ldev->regs, LTDC_IER, IER_RRIE | IER_FUIE | IER_TERRIE);
457 
458 	/* immediately commit disable of layers before switching off LTDC */
459 	reg_set(ldev->regs, LTDC_SRCR, SRCR_IMR);
460 }
461 
462 #define CLK_TOLERANCE_HZ 50
463 
464 static enum drm_mode_status
465 ltdc_crtc_mode_valid(struct drm_crtc *crtc,
466 		     const struct drm_display_mode *mode)
467 {
468 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
469 	int target = mode->clock * 1000;
470 	int target_min = target - CLK_TOLERANCE_HZ;
471 	int target_max = target + CLK_TOLERANCE_HZ;
472 	int result;
473 
474 	result = clk_round_rate(ldev->pixel_clk, target);
475 
476 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ER("clk rate target %d, available %d\n", target, result);
477 
478 	/* Filter modes according to the max frequency supported by the pads */
479 	if (result > ldev->caps.pad_max_freq_hz)
480 		return MODE_CLOCK_HIGH;
481 
482 	/*
483 	 * Accept all "preferred" modes:
484 	 * - this is important for panels because panel clock tolerances are
485 	 *   bigger than hdmi ones and there is no reason to not accept them
486 	 *   (the fps may vary a little but it is not a problem).
487 	 * - the hdmi preferred mode will be accepted too, but userland will
488 	 *   be able to use others hdmi "valid" modes if necessary.
489 	 */
490 	if (mode->type & DRM_MODE_TYPE_PREFERRED)
491 		return MODE_OK;
492 
493 	/*
494 	 * Filter modes according to the clock value, particularly useful for
495 	 * hdmi modes that require precise pixel clocks.
496 	 */
497 	if (result < target_min || result > target_max)
498 		return MODE_CLOCK_RANGE;
499 
500 	return MODE_OK;
501 }
502 
503 static bool ltdc_crtc_mode_fixup(struct drm_crtc *crtc,
504 				 const struct drm_display_mode *mode,
505 				 struct drm_display_mode *adjusted_mode)
506 {
507 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
508 	int rate = mode->clock * 1000;
509 
510 	/*
511 	 * TODO clk_round_rate() does not work yet. When ready, it can
512 	 * be used instead of clk_set_rate() then clk_get_rate().
513 	 */
514 
515 	clk_disable(ldev->pixel_clk);
516 	if (clk_set_rate(ldev->pixel_clk, rate) < 0) {
517 		DRM_ERROR("Cannot set rate (%dHz) for pixel clk\n", rate);
518 		return false;
519 	}
520 	clk_enable(ldev->pixel_clk);
521 
522 	adjusted_mode->clock = clk_get_rate(ldev->pixel_clk) / 1000;
523 
524 	return true;
525 }
526 
527 static void ltdc_crtc_mode_set_nofb(struct drm_crtc *crtc)
528 {
529 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
530 	struct drm_display_mode *mode = &crtc->state->adjusted_mode;
531 	struct videomode vm;
532 	u32 hsync, vsync, accum_hbp, accum_vbp, accum_act_w, accum_act_h;
533 	u32 total_width, total_height;
534 	u32 val;
535 
536 	drm_display_mode_to_videomode(mode, &vm);
537 
538 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ER("CRTC:%d mode:%s\n", crtc->base.id, mode->name);
539 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ER("Video mode: %dx%d", vm.hactive, vm.vactive);
540 	DRM_DEBUG_DRIVER(" hfp %d hbp %d hsl %d vfp %d vbp %d vsl %d\n",
541 			 vm.hfront_porch, vm.hback_porch, vm.hsync_len,
542 			 vm.vfront_porch, vm.vback_porch, vm.vsync_len);
543 
544 	/* Convert video timings to ltdc timings */
545 	hsync = vm.hsync_len - 1;
546 	vsync = vm.vsync_len - 1;
547 	accum_hbp = hsync + vm.hback_porch;
548 	accum_vbp = vsync + vm.vback_porch;
549 	accum_act_w = accum_hbp + vm.hactive;
550 	accum_act_h = accum_vbp + vm.vactive;
551 	total_width = accum_act_w + vm.hfront_porch;
552 	total_height = accum_act_h + vm.vfront_porch;
553 
554 	/* Configures the HS, VS, DE and PC polarities. Default Active Low */
555 	val = 0;
556 
557 	if (vm.flags & DISPLAY_FLAGS_HSYNC_HIGH)
558 		val |= GCR_HSPOL;
559 
560 	if (vm.flags & DISPLAY_FLAGS_VSYNC_HIGH)
561 		val |= GCR_VSPOL;
562 
563 	if (vm.flags & DISPLAY_FLAGS_DE_LOW)
564 		val |= GCR_DEPOL;
565 
566 	if (vm.flags & DISPLAY_FLAGS_PIXDATA_NEGEDGE)
567 		val |= GCR_PCPOL;
568 
569 	reg_update_bits(ldev->regs, LTDC_GCR,
570 			GCR_HSPOL | GCR_VSPOL | GCR_DEPOL | GCR_PCPOL, val);
571 
572 	/* Set Synchronization size */
573 	val = (hsync << 16) | vsync;
574 	reg_update_bits(ldev->regs, LTDC_SSCR, SSCR_VSH | SSCR_HSW, val);
575 
576 	/* Set Accumulated Back porch */
577 	val = (accum_hbp << 16) | accum_vbp;
578 	reg_update_bits(ldev->regs, LTDC_BPCR, BPCR_AVBP | BPCR_AHBP, val);
579 
580 	/* Set Accumulated Active Width */
581 	val = (accum_act_w << 16) | accum_act_h;
582 	reg_update_bits(ldev->regs, LTDC_AWCR, AWCR_AAW | AWCR_AAH, val);
583 
584 	/* Set total width & height */
585 	val = (total_width << 16) | total_height;
586 	reg_update_bits(ldev->regs, LTDC_TWCR, TWCR_TOTALH | TWCR_TOTALW, val);
587 
588 	reg_write(ldev->regs, LTDC_LIPCR, (accum_act_h + 1));
589 }
590 
591 static void ltdc_crtc_atomic_flush(struct drm_crtc *crtc,
592 				   struct drm_crtc_state *old_crtc_state)
593 {
594 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= crtc_to_ltdc(crtc);
595 	struct drm_pending_vblank_event *event = crtc->state->event;
596 
597 	DRM_DEBUG_ATOMIC("\n");
598 
599 	ltdc_crtc_update_clut(crtc);
600 
601 	/* Commit shadow registers = update planes at next vblank */
602 	reg_set(ldev->regs, LTDC_SRCR, SRCR_VBR);
603 
604 	if (event) {
605 		crtc->state->event = NULL;
606 
607 		spin_lock_irq(&crtc->dev->event_lock);
608 		if (drm_crtc_vblank_get(crtc) == 0)
609 			drm_crtc_arm_vblank_event(crtc, event);
610 		else
611 			drm_crtc_send_vblank_event(crtc, event);
612 		spin_unlock_irq(&crtc->dev->event_lock);
613 	}
614 }
615 
616 static const struct drm_crtc_helper_funcs ltdc_crtc_helper_funcs = {
617 	.mode_valid = ltdc_crtc_mode_valid,
618 	.mode_fixup = ltdc_crtc_mode_fixup,
619 	.mode_set_nofb = ltdc_crtc_mode_set_nofb,
620 	.atomic_flush = ltdc_crtc_atomic_flush,
621 	.atomic_enable = ltdc_crtc_atomic_enable,
622 	.atomic_disable = ltdc_crtc_atomic_disable,
623 };

643 bool ltdc_crtc_scanoutpos(struct drm_device *ddev, unsigned int pipe,
644 			  bool in_vblank_irq, int *vpos, int *hpos,
645 			  ktime_t *stime, ktime_t *etime,
646 			  const struct drm_display_mode *mode)
647 {
648 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= ddev->dev_private;
649 	int line, vactive_start, vactive_end, vtotal;
650 
651 	if (stime)
652 		*stime = ktime_get();
653 
654 	/* The active area starts after vsync + front porch and ends
655 	 * at vsync + front porc + display size.
656 	 * The total height also include back porch.
657 	 * We have 3 possible cases to handle:
658 	 * - line < vactive_start: vpos = line - vactive_start and will be
659 	 * negative
660 	 * - vactive_start < line < vactive_end: vpos = line - vactive_start
661 	 * and will be positive
662 	 * - line > vactive_end: vpos = line - vtotal - vactive_start
663 	 * and will negative
664 	 *
665 	 * Computation for the two first cases are identical so we can
666 	 * simplify the code and only test if line > vactive_end
667 	 */
668 	line =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_CPSR) & CPSR_CYPOS;
669 	vactive_start =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_BPCR) & BPCR_AVBP;
670 	vactive_end =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_AWCR) & AWCR_AAH;
671 	vtotal =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_TWCR) & TWCR_TOTALH;
672 
673 	if (line > vactive_end)
674 		*vpos = line - vtotal - vactive_start;
675 	else
676 		*vpos = line - vactive_start;
677 
678 	*hpos = 0;
679 
680 	if (etime)
681 		*etime = ktime_get();
682 
683 	return true;
684 }

1036 static int ltdc_get_caps(struct drm_device *ddev)
1037 {
1038 	struct ltdc_device *ldev = ddev->dev_private;
1039 	u32 bus_width_log2, lcr, gc2r;
1040 
1041 	/*
1042 	 * at least 1 layer must be managed & the number of layers
1043 	 * must not exceed LTDC_MAX_LAYER
1044 	 */
1045 	lcr =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_LCR);
1046 
1047 	ldev->caps.nb_layers = clamp((int)lcr, 1, LTDC_MAX_LAYER);
1048 
1049 	/* set data bus width */
1050 	gc2r =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_GC2R);
1051 	bus_width_log2 = (gc2r & GC2R_BW) >> 4;
1052 	ldev->caps.bus_width = 8 << bus_width_log2;
1053 	ldev->caps.hw_version = reg_read(ldev->regs, LTDC_IDR);
1054 
1055 	switch (ldev->caps.hw_version) {
1056 	case HWVER_10200:
1057 	case HWVER_10300:
1058 		ldev->caps.reg_ofs = REG_OFS_NONE;
1059 		ldev->caps.pix_fmt_hw = ltdc_pix_fmt_a0;
1060 		/*
1061 		 * Hw older versions support non-alpha color formats derived
1062 		 * from native alpha color formats only on the primary layer.
1063 		 * For instance, RG16 native format without alpha works fine
1064 		 * on 2nd layer but XR24 (derived color format from AR24)
1065 		 * does not work on 2nd layer.
1066 		 */
1067 		ldev->caps.non_alpha_only_l1 = true;
1068 		ldev->caps.pad_max_freq_hz = 90000000;
1069 		if (ldev->caps.hw_version == HWVER_10200)
1070 			ldev->caps.pad_max_freq_hz = 65000000;
1071 		break;
1072 	case HWVER_20101:
1073 		ldev->caps.reg_ofs = REG_OFS_4;
1074 		ldev->caps.pix_fmt_hw = ltdc_pix_fmt_a1;
1075 		ldev->caps.non_alpha_only_l1 = false;
1076 		ldev->caps.pad_max_freq_hz = 150000000;
1077 		break;
1078 	default:
1079 		return -ENODEV;
1080 	}
1081 
1082 	return 0;
1083 }
